#9A754C Color
#9A754C is rgb(154, 117, 76) in RGB, hsl(32, 34%, 45%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 24%, 51%, 40%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dirt (#9B7653),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.33.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

Most hex codes have no name: there are 16.7 million of them and a few thousand registered names. These are the named colors nearest to #9A754C, ordered by CIE76 distance in CIELAB. Anything under about ΔE 2 is a difference most people cannot see.

#9A754C Channel Values
How #9A754C bre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 154 · G 117 · B 76 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 32° · S 34% · L 45%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 32° · S 51% · V 60%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 24% · Y 51% · K 40%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.18:1 vs white · 5.02: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#9A754C background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#9A754C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#9A754C?
#9A754C is a mid-tone orange — rgb(154, 117, 76) in RGB and hsl(32, 34%, 45%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dirt (#9B7653),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.33.
What is the RGB value of #9A754C?
#9A754C is rgb(154, 117, 76) — red 154, green 117, and blue 76 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#9A754C?
#9A754C conver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 24%, 51%, 40%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#9A754C be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#9A754C scores 4.18:1 against white and 5.02: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#9A754C as a CSS color keyword?
No. #9A754C is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is sienna (#A0522D) at a CIE76 distance of 22.72, which is visibly different.
